Features Urticaria and pruritis Rapid onset (1-2 hours) IgE Dependent (Type I Hypersensitivity) Reactions An allergen cross-links two or more IgE molecules on mast cells or basophils and initiates a signal cascade leading to degranulation. Without the C1 inhibitor, the plasma-kallikrein-kinin system produces more bradykinin.
